Senior Financial Risk Analyst

Job Code: 5950
Grade: 7
Career Level: P3 – Career Professional

Job Function: Financial Risk Management

Responsible for enterprise risk management and credit risk management. Identifies and analyzes potential sources of loss to minimize risk. Estimates the potential financial consequences of incurring a loss. Develops and implements controls and cost-effective approaches to mitigate organizational risks. Coordinates with functions across the organization to assess and communicate business risks. Manages the approval and maintenance of vendor and counterparty credit arrangements.

Key Responsibilities

Credit Risk Assessment

  • Evaluate transaction and portfolio data to identify potential risk trends
  • Research and recommend mitigation strategies to senior management
  • Review team members’ work; suggest improvements in processes and analyses

Credit Terms

  • Negotiate credit terms with vendors and counterparties
  • Includes guarantees, letters of credit, credit support annexes, etc.

Enterprise Risk Management

  • Develop risk definitions and design enterprise risk management (ERM) programs
  • Ensure alignment across the organization with ERM objectives

Risk Analysis

  • Conduct complex data analysis requiring unique or new approaches
  • Generate and present reports with actionable recommendations

Regulatory Analyses

  • Lead reporting for compliance and regulatory requirements
  • Advise leadership on risk management policies and regulations
  • Improve efficiency of business processes (automated and manual)
  • Streamline data gathering and processing for reporting and analysis
  • Maintain and update corporate credit policies, procedures, and scoring matrices
  • Train others in credit analysis and recommend actions to management
  • Negotiate and prepare letters of credit
